xpath如何取到第一条数据
使用XPath取到第一条数据的方法是通过XPath的索引功能来实现的。在XPath中,通过在节点路径后面加上索引值来表示取到第几个节点。
假设要取到第一条数据,可...
使用XPath取到第一条数据的方法是通过XPath的索引功能来实现的。在XPath中,通过在节点路径后面加上索引值来表示取到第几个节点。
假设要取到第一条数据,可...
当XPath表达式返回多个相同元素时,可以使用索引或谓词来定位特定的元素。以下是一些常见的方法: 使用索引: 通过索引 [n] 来定位第n个元素。例如,//div[2] 表...
要使用XPath来爬取网页的全部内容,你需要先使用Python中的requests库来发送HTTP请求获取网页的源代码,然后使用lxml库来解析网页源代码,并使用XPath表达式来提...
在XPath中,可以使用一些内置的函数来将字符串转换为其他类型。 将字符串转换为数字类型:使用number()函数。例如,将字符串"123"转换为数字可以使用number("123...
当XPath无法定位到元素时,可以尝试以下解决方法: 检查XPath表达式是否正确:确保XPath表达式没有拼写错误或语法错误。可以使用开发者工具中的XPath表达式测试器...
使用 XPath 获取相邻元素可以使用以下方法: 使用 following-sibling 轴:可以通过在 XPath 表达式中指定 following-sibling::,然后跟上相邻元素的标签名称或者...
当无法通过XPath获取到内容时,可以尝试以下方法进行解决:1. 确认XPath表达式是否正确:检查XPath表达式是否正确,包括节点名称、属性名称、层级关系等。可以使...
这取决于具体的使用场景和个人偏好。一般来说,XPath比CSS选择器更强大,可以更灵活地定位页面元素,可以遍历整个文档树,并支持更多高级选择器,例如根据元素的...
在爬虫中使用XPath定位元素可以帮助爬虫准确定位到需要抓取的内容。XPath是一种用于定位XML和HTML文档中元素的语言,可以通过标签、属性、文本内容等来定位元素。...
XPath比正则表达式好的原因有以下几点: XPath是用来定位XML/HTML文档中的元素和节点的语言,而正则表达式是用来匹配文本模式的工具。因此,XPath更适合于处理结...